[ QUOTE ]
I don't know much about tournament poker, but is pushing 44 in early position (at a table with 7 or 8 players) with an M of 7 a marginally good play, a marginally bad play, or a pretty bad play?

[/ QUOTE ]

Very easy shove.

Shove is even more automatic with big antes

Shove is even more automatic because they just had a pay jump.

Even without the last two factors it is still an easy shove.
